But your solution looks good as well, Alvaro, the problem is my poor knowledge on pgplsql Definitely, I have to study in more depth subjects like pgplsql not to mention regular expressions Thanx a lot for your fast help, Best, Oliveiros ----- Original Message ----- From: "Alvaro Herrera" <alvherre@commandprompt.com> To: "Oliveiros C," <oliveiros.cristina@marktest.pt> Cc: <pgsql-sql@postgresql.org> Sent: Friday, December 11, 2009 4:28 PM Subject: Re: [SQL] Is there any function to test for numeric ips? > Oliveiros C, wrote: > >> I've realized that, for ex, inet 'x.x.x.x' will fail if the input is not >> a numeric IP, >> is there any simple and direct way to somewhat trap that error and >> convert it to a false value that can be used >> in a WHERE clause? > > Yes, you can create a plpgsql function with an exception block; return > false inside the exception, true otherwise. It looks something like > > begin > perform $1::inet; > return true; > exception > when invalid_something then > return false > end; > > I don't remember the exact syntax and the exception name but that should > get you started. > > -- > Alvaro Herrera > http://www.CommandPrompt.com/ > PostgreSQL Replication, Consulting, Custom Development, 24x7 support > > -- > Sent via pgsql-sql mailing list (pgsql-sql@postgresql.org) > To make changes to your subscription: > http://www.postgresql.org/mailpref/pgsql-sql
